Chinese State Councilor to visit U.S. for strategic talks

Chinese State Councilor Dai Bingguo will pay a working visit to the United States from Dec. 10-17.

He will co-chair the sixth strategic dialogue with U.S. Deputy Secretary of State John Negroponte, announced Foreign Ministry spokesman Liu Jianchao here on Friday.

The fifth Sino-U.S. strategic dialogue was held in China in January 2008. The two sides agreed to hold the sixth dialogue within this year in the United States.

The China-U.S. Strategic Dialogue was launched in August 2005 in accordance with the consensus of the two heads of state.
